Who are New England private

what on earth is New England Confidential New England private is a private investigations and course of action-serving business based in Armidale, New South Wales (NSW), Australia. It describes itself as presenting “private, results-centered investigation and procedure Serving companies” for consumers throughout Northern and North-Western NS

read more